How to Calculate Daily Amp Hour Consumption

A 12V fridge is a common choice for various applications, including RVs, boats, and off-grid solar systems. To determine how many amp hours (Ah) your 12V fridge uses in a day, start by understanding its power consumption rate, typically measured in amp hours per hour (Ah/h).

For example, if a fridge consumes 2.5 Ah per hour and operates continuously over a 24-hour period, the calculation is straightforward:

  • 2.5 Ah/hour × 24 hours = 60 Ah

This means the fridge would consume 60 amp hours over a single day. However, this is an estimate and actual consumption can vary based on several factors.

Factors Affecting Fridge Power Consumption

1. Ambient Temperature

The ambient temperature significantly impacts how hard the fridge has to work. In hotter climates, the fridge has to exert more energy to maintain a low internal temperature, thereby increasing its daily amp hour consumption. Conversely, in cooler environments, the energy requirement is lower.

2. Fridge Size and Model

Different fridge models and sizes have varying energy requirements. Larger fridges or those with more advanced features, such as automatic defrosting, tend to use more power. Always check the manufacturer’s specifications for precise data on your specific model.

3. Frequency of Door Openings

Frequent door openings introduce warm air into the fridge, forcing it to work harder to restore the internal temperature. This not only affects the efficiency but also increases the daily amp hour consumption. Minimize door openings to optimize energy use.

4. Insulation Quality

Fridges with better insulation require less energy to maintain the desired temperature. Quality insulation helps in retaining cold air and reducing the overall power consumption.

Assessing Battery Life: How Long Will a 12V Fridge Last on a 100Ah Battery?

To determine how long a 12V fridge will last on a 100Ah battery, divide the total battery capacity by the fridge’s daily amp hour consumption.

Using the previous example:

  • A 100Ah battery divided by a 60 Ah daily consumption results in approximately 1.67 days of operation before needing a recharge, assuming no other power usage.

However, this estimate does not account for the battery’s depth of discharge (DoD) or other power draws that might be present in your system. Most deep cycle batteries are rated to be discharged to about 50% of their capacity, which would reduce the effective usable capacity of a 100Ah battery to 50Ah. Consequently, with a 60 Ah daily consumption, the fridge might last for less than a day before the battery needs recharging.

2. Implement Efficient Power Management

Utilize power management strategies to maximize battery life:

  • Solar Panels: Integrate solar panels to recharge your battery during daylight hours.
  • Battery Monitors: Use battery monitors to keep track of energy usage and ensure you are not over-discharging your battery.
  • Energy-Efficient Appliances: Opt for energy-efficient appliances to reduce overall power consumption.

3. Regular Maintenance

Regular maintenance of both your fridge and battery system helps ensure optimal performance. This includes checking for any refrigerant leaks, ensuring that the battery connections are clean and secure, and regularly inspecting the overall setup for any signs of wear and tear.
